| Despite surpassing penetration rates of 100% at the end of 2006, Singapore's mobile operators have continued to report impressive growth in their subscriber numbers. The announcement that the first nine months of 2007 yielded 637,000 net additions illustrates this point, and that the Q307 net additions alone accounted for 57.3% of the total shows remarkable resilience. | With significant operations in Singapore and Australia (through wholly-owned subsidiary SingTel Optus), the SingTel group provides a portfolio of services that include voice and data services over fixed, wireless and Internet platforms. SingTel also operates a pan-Asian chain of data centres, providing a suite of managed hosting telco solutions branded EXPAN. | Singapore's info-communications industry generated total revenue of S$37,890 million in 2005, up from S$34,770 million in 2004. Over the two years to the end of 2007, the industry should see revenues grow by a further 10.4%, to S$41,849 million. Hardware and telecommunications services account for the lion's share of revenues each year, although the market for hardware has been growing faster than that for services. | Singapore's telecoms market is competitive, mature, innovative and stable. However, the size of the market means that there is little growth potential left in the domestic market. Indeed, SingTel's new CEO Chua Sock Koong is adamant that the correct strategy for the incumbent operator remains one of regional expansion and using the potential of India, Indonesia and the Philippines for growth.
